Let G be a semiabelian variety defined over a finite subfield of an algebraically closed field K of prime characteristic. We describe the intersection of a subvariety X of G with a finitely generated subgroup of G(K).

In this paper, we consider a finiteness problem of saturated subsheaves of a hermitian locally free sheaf on an arithmetic variety. As an application, we could prove the unique existence of an arithmetic Harder-Narasimham filtration.

Using the Skolem-Mahler-Lech theorem, we prove a dynamical Mordell-Lang conjecture for semiabelian varieties.
